Monday, July 16

Summer school classes continue Baltimore County Public Schools summer schools classes continue for most programs through Friday, August 3. Last year, thousands of students participated in summer school courses and programs, including those that cater to a variety of students who are looking for enhanced educational opportunities and academic advancement. This year, at 10 summer school centers across Baltimore County, students will take courses from 9:00 a.m. to 12:00 noon for elementary and middle school students, and from 7:45 a.m. to 12:45 p.m. for high school students. For more information about course offerings, sites, class times, and fees, please visit http://www.bcps.org/offices/alted/summer_school/ on the BCPS website. Contact: Office of Alternative Education, 410.887.2270 Summer Visual Arts Enrichment Camp begins final week The Baltimore County Summer Visual Arts Enrichment Camp provides an opportunity for students in grades 3 through 12 to build their personal art skills and add to their art portfolios. A variety of courses are offered to meet the varied needs and interests of students. The program runs each day through Friday, July 20, from 9:30 a.m. to 3:00 p.m., and all courses will be held at Perry Hall High School, 4601 Ebenezer Road in Perry Hall. Courses include An Exploration of Artists and their Materials for students entering grades 3 through 5, An Exploration of New Art Forms & Materials for students entering grades 6 through 8, and Portfolio Development for students entering grades 9 through 12. An open house and reception will be held on Thursday, July 19, to give students, parents, and teachers an opportunity to share in the Summer Enrichment Program experience and see the artworks created over the two-week program.
